Skip to content

Instantly share code, notes, and snippets.

View FleXoft's full-sized avatar
😃

FLEISCHMANN György, _flex, Gyurci, FleXoft FleXoft

😃
View GitHub Profile
@FleXoft
FleXoft / HPE SM Oracle user settings
Created November 30, 2018 12:36
HPE SM Oracle user settings
sqlplus / as sysdba
create user smadmin identified by smadmin default tablespace users quota unlimited on users;
alter user smadmin default tablespace users;
alter user smadmin temporary tablespace temp;
alter user sys identified by password;
grant create materialized view TO smadmin;
grant create session ,alter session ,create synonym ,create view ,create table ,create sequence TO smadmin;
@FleXoft
FleXoft / HPE SM delete all tables before system-load (MS SQL)
Last active November 30, 2018 08:11
HPE SM delete all tables before load (MS SQL)
SELECT 'drop table', name, ';' FROM sysobjects WHERE xtype='U' order by name
@FleXoft
FleXoft / Oracle loop
Created November 30, 2018 08:02
Oracle loop
DECLARE CURSOR c_drop IS
SELECT table_name
FROM dba_tables
WHERE owner = '<sm séma neve>';
v_sql VARCHAR2(800);
BEGIN
FOR r IN c_drop
LOOP
v_sql := 'DROP TABLE '|| r.owner||'.'|| r.table_name||' cascade constraints' to prx_test';
@FleXoft
FleXoft / HPE SM reset password to empty
Created November 28, 2018 15:17
HPE SM reset password to empty
select password from dbo.OPERATORM1 where name='flex'
update dbo.OPERATORM1 set password='=SH524DB92E55E5BD4437C0DCD6F73BF4FF534A1F2306B0CAF098FF13B140D8E202EB10C5A07F84230CB212564109BD6AD99566E0C3326638EE170C7B637FB3F31E1512=' where name='flex';
@FleXoft
FleXoft / HPE SM tricky Windows starter
Created November 28, 2018 14:57
HPE SM tricky Windows starter
net start | findstr HP
netsh interface show interface
net stop "HP Service Manager 9.40 Server"
netsh interface set interface "Ethernet1 2" admin=disable
net start "HP Service Manager 9.40 Server"
netsh interface set interface "Ethernet1 2" admin=enable
@echo off
set machinename=nas1
set nasbackuplog=nasbackuplog.txt
set exitcode=0
cd "C:\Program Files\Tivoli\TSM\baclient"
net use \\nas\common /user:admin ********** > %nasbackuplog%
@FleXoft
FleXoft / HPE Service Manager loop
Last active November 28, 2018 13:15
HPE Service Manager
function countTABLE( table, query ) {
var fTABLE = new SCFile( table, SCFILE_READONLY );
var rc = fTABLE.doSelect( query );
if ( rc == RC_SUCCESS ) {
do {
print(fTABLE.id+ "_"+fTABLE.name);
} while ( fTABLE.getNext() == RC_SUCCESS )
}
@FleXoft
FleXoft / node.js
Created November 20, 2018 13:10
javascript parameters
var header = [ "h1", "h2", "h3", "h4" ];
var col1 = [ 11, 12, , 14 ];
var col2 = [ 21, 22, 23, 24 ];
var col3 = [ 31, , 33, 34 ];
var col4 = [ 41, 42, 43, 44 ];
var col5 = [ 51, 52, 53, ];
function sortWords() {
columns = ( arguments[0].length );
@FleXoft
FleXoft / bash
Created November 7, 2018 14:49
Bash script that handles optional input arguments
$ cat somecommand.sh
#! /usr/bin/bash
ARG1=${1:-foo}
ARG2=${2:-bar}
ARG3=${3:-1}
ARG4=${4:-$(date)}
echo "$ARG1"
@FleXoft
FleXoft / bash
Created November 7, 2018 14:48
Numbered for-loop in shell with leading zeros
for (( num=1; num<=5; num++ )); do printf "%02d\n" $num; done
seq -f '%02g' 1 5
for num in $( seq -w 01 05 ); do echo $num; done
// from bash 4.0 onward
echo {01..05}